According to the public record, 18, Grange Drive, Chorley is a freehold house.
By comparing it to neighbours, we estimate that it is a modern house with 1,261 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 283 m2 plot and a garden.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 18, Grange Drive, Chorley is £285,187 and the estimated rental value is £1,249 per month.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 18, Grange Drive, Chorley is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£299,446 and a rental value of £1,311 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£265,224 and a rental value of £1,161 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 18 Grange Drive Chorley has decreased by an estimated £928 (0.3%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£34 per month (2.7%), giving an expected gross yield of 5.3%.

According to HM Land Registry, 18, Grange Drive, Chorley was last sold on 17th January 2020 for £220,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since January 2020, the market for similar properties has risen 40.9%
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to 18, Grange Drive, Chorley within a radius of 900 metres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is 6, Manor Way, Chorley, PR7 5FH, a freehold house which sold for £295,000 on the 26th July 2024.
